2009-06-09 |
Yinghai Lu | cpumask: alloc zeroed cpumask for static cpumask_var_ts Signed-off-by: Yinghai Lu <yinghai.lu@kernel.org>
|
commit | commitdiff | tree |
2009-06-09 |
Yinghai Lu | cpumask: introduce zalloc_cpumask_var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-06-04 |
Yinghai Lu | x86/pci: fix mmconfig detection with 32bit near 4g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-05-27 |
Yinghai Lu | x86: enable_update_mptable should be a macro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-05-19 |
Yinghai Lu | x86, io-apic: Don't mark pin_programmed early Signed-off-by: Yinghai Lu <yinghai.lu@kernel.org>
|
commit | commitdiff | tree |
2009-05-18 |
Yinghai Lu | x86, irq: don't call mp_config_acpi_gsi() if update_mptable...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-05-18 |
Yinghai Lu | x86, irq: update_mptable needs pci_routeirq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-05-18 |
Yinghai Lu | x86: fix system without memory on node0 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-05-18 |
Yinghai Lu | x86, mm: Fix node_possible_map logic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-05-18 |
Yinghai Lu | mm, x86: remove MEMORY_HOTPLUG_RESERVE related code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-05-18 |
Yinghai Lu | x86: don't call read_apic_id if !cpu_has_apic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-05-18 |
Yinghai Lu | x86, apic: introduce io_apic_irq_attr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-05-15 |
Yinghai Lu | [SCSI] ses: fix problems caused by empty SES provided...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-05-12 |
Yinghai Lu | x86: read apic ID in the !acpi_lapic case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-05-11 |
Yinghai Lu | x86: mtrr: Fix high_width computation when phys-addr... Signed-off-by: Yinghai Lu <yinghai@kerne.org>
|
commit | commitdiff | tree |
2009-05-11 |
Yinghai Lu | x86: Allow 1MB of slack between the e820 map and SRAT...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-05-11 |
Yinghai Lu | x86: Sanity check the e820 against the SRAT table using...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-05-11 |
Yinghai Lu | x86: read apic ID in the !acpi_lapic case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-05-11 |
Yinghai Lu | x86: clean up and and print out initial max_pfn_mapped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-05-11 |
Yinghai Lu | x86: clean up and fix setup_clear/force_cpu_cap handling Signed-off-by: Yinghai Lu <yinghai.lu@kernel.org>
|
commit | commitdiff | tree |
2009-05-11 |
Yinghai Lu | x86: apic: Check rev 3 fadt correctly for physical_apic bit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-05-11 |
Yinghai Lu | x86/pci: update pirq_enable_irq() to setup io apic...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-05-11 |
Yinghai Lu | x86/acpi: move setup io apic routing out of CONFIG_ACPI...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-05-11 |
Yinghai Lu | x86/pci: add 4 more return parameters to IO_APIC_get_PCI_irq...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-05-11 |
Yinghai Lu | x86/acpi: move pin_programmed bit map to io_apic.c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-05-11 |
Yinghai Lu | x86/acpi: call mp_config_acpi_gsi() in mp_register_gsi()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-05-11 |
Yinghai Lu | x86: fix alloc_mptable()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-05-11 |
Yinghai Lu | x86/acpi: remove irq-compression trick on 32-bit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-05-11 |
Yinghai Lu | x86/pci: remove rounding quirk from e820_setup_gap()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-05-01 |
Yinghai Lu | x86/irq: use move_irq_desc() in create_irq_nr()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-04-28 |
Yinghai Lu | irq: make ht irq_desc more numa aware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-04-28 |
Yinghai Lu | x86/irq: change MSI irq_desc to be more numa aware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-04-28 |
Yinghai Lu | irq: change io_apic_set_pci_routing() to use device...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-04-28 |
Yinghai Lu | irq: change ACPI GSI APIs to also take a device argument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-04-28 |
Yinghai Lu | x86/irq: change irq_desc_alloc() to take node instead...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-04-28 |
Yinghai Lu | irq: only update affinity if ->set_affinity() is sucessfull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-04-28 |
Yinghai Lu | irq: change ->set_affinity() to return status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-04-28 |
Yinghai Lu | x86/irq: remove leftover code from NUMA_MIGRATE_IRQ_DESC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-04-28 |
Yinghai Lu | irq, cpumask: correct CPUMASKS_OFFSTACK typo and fix...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-04-27 |
Yinghai Lu | x86: Use dmi check in apic_is_clustered() on 64-bit...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-04-27 |
Yinghai Lu | x86: apic: Remove duplicated macros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-04-23 |
Yinghai Lu | x86: check boundary in setup_node_bootmem()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-04-22 |
Yinghai Lu | x86/PCI: don't bother with root quirks if _CRS is used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-04-22 |
Yinghai Lu | PCI: cleanup debug output resources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-04-22 |
Yinghai Lu | x86/PCI: set_pci_bus_resources_arch_default cleanups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-04-22 |
Yinghai Lu | x86/PCI: don't call e820_all_mapped with -1 in the...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-04-17 |
Yinghai Lu | x86/irq: mark NUMA_MIGRATE_IRQ_DESC broken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-04-15 |
Yinghai Lu | x86: use used_vectors in init_IRQ()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-04-14 |
Yinghai Lu | x86: remove (null) in /sys kernel_page_tables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-04-08 |
Yinghai Lu | x86: make 64 bit to use default_inquire_remote_apic
|
commit | commitdiff | tree |
2009-04-08 |
Yinghai Lu | x86: consistent about warm_reset_vector for UN_NON_UNIQUE_APIC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-04-08 |
Yinghai Lu | x86: make wakeup_secondary_cpu_via_init static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-04-03 |
Yinghai Lu | irq: fix cpumask memory leak on offstack cpumask kernels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-04-02 |
Yinghai Lu | x86: remove duplicated code with pcpu_need_numa()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-03-30 |
Yinghai Lu | PCI: fix HT MSI mapping fix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-03-26 |
Yinghai Lu | PCI: don't enable too much HT MSI mapping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-03-26 |
Yinghai Lu | x86/PCI: make pci=lastbus=255 work when acpi is on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-03-24 |
Yinghai Lu | x86: use default_cpu_mask_to_apicid for 64bit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-03-24 |
Yinghai Lu | x86: fix set_extra_move_desc calling
|
commit | commitdiff | tree |
2009-03-20 |
Yinghai Lu | x86/PCI: host mmconfig detect clean up Signed-off-by: Yinghai Lu <yinghai.lu@kernel.org>
|
commit | commitdiff | tree |
2009-03-20 |
Yinghai Lu | PCI/x86: detect host bridge config space size w/o using...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-03-17 |
Yinghai Lu | x86: MTRR workaround for system with stange var MTRRs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-03-15 |
Yinghai Lu | x86: print out more info in e820_update_range()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-03-15 |
Yinghai Lu | x86: fix 64k corruption-check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-03-15 |
Yinghai Lu | x86: put initial_pg_tables into .bss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-03-15 |
Yinghai Lu | x86-32: compute initial mapping size more accurately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-03-14 |
Yinghai Lu | x86: print the continous part of fixed mtrrs together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-03-14 |
Yinghai Lu | x86: fix get_mtrr() warning about smp_processor_id...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-03-14 |
Yinghai Lu | x86: make e820_update_range() handle small range update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-03-13 |
Yinghai Lu | x86: fix e820_update_range()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-03-13 |
Yinghai Lu | x86: separate mtrr cleanup/mtrr_e820 trim to separate...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-03-13 |
Yinghai Lu | x86: print out mtrr_range_state when user specify size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-03-13 |
Yinghai Lu | x86: more MTRR debug printouts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-03-10 |
Yinghai Lu | x86/agp: tighten check to update amd nb aperture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-03-08 |
Yinghai Lu | x86: fix warning about nodeid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-03-08 |
Yinghai Lu | x86: remove smp_apply_quirks()/smp_checks()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-03-06 |
Yinghai Lu | x86: make "memtest" like "memtest=17"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-03-05 |
Yinghai Lu | x86/doc: mini-howto for using earlyprintk=dbgp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-03-04 |
Yinghai Lu | x86: fix bootmem cross node for 32bit numa, cleanup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-03-04 |
Yinghai Lu | x86: reserve exact size of mptable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-03-04 |
Yinghai Lu | x86: ioremap mptable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-03-04 |
Yinghai Lu | x86: make 32-bit init_memory_mapping range change more...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-03-04 |
Yinghai Lu | x86: fix bootmem cross node for 32bit numa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-03-03 |
Yinghai Lu | x86: fix init_memory_mapping() to handle small ranges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-02-26 |
Yinghai Lu | x86: don't compile vsmp_64 for 32bit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-02-26 |
Yinghai Lu | x86: remove update_apic from x86_quirks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-02-24 |
Yinghai Lu | x86: check range in reserve_early()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-02-24 |
Yinghai Lu | PCI: don't enable too many HT MSI mappings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-02-23 |
Yinghai Lu | x86: check mptable physptr with max_low_pfn on 32bit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-02-22 |
Yinghai Lu | [SCSI] mpt: fix disable lsi sas to use msi as default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-02-18 |
Yinghai Lu | PCI quirk: enable MSI on 8132 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-02-17 |
Yinghai Lu | x86: fold apic_ops into genapic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-02-17 |
Yinghai Lu | x86: add x2apic config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-02-16 |
Yinghai Lu | x86: make APIC_init_uniprocessor() more like smp_prepare_cpus()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-02-16 |
Yinghai Lu | x86: pre init pirq_entries[]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-02-15 |
Yinghai Lu | [IA64] fix __apci_unmap_table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-02-15 |
Yinghai Lu | x86: make 32bit to call enable_IO_APIC early like 64bit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-02-15 |
Yinghai Lu | x86: fix typo in filter_cpuid_features()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-02-11 |
Yinghai Lu | pci, x86, acpi: fix early_ioremap() leak Signed-off-by: Yinghai Lu <yinghai@kernel.org>
|
commit | commitdiff | tree |
2009-02-09 |
Yinghai Lu | x86, es7000: fix ACPI table mappings
|
commit | commitdiff | tree |
next |